Stand Out in the Crowd with Trade Show Giveaways

Want to get flooded with traffic at your exhibit?  Want to get long-term visibility long after the trade show? The promotional power of giveaways is critical to a show's success and the branding of your company.  Trade show promotional items should both attract prospects to your exhibit and promote your business long-term as attendees bring their item back to their home or office. 

How do you make sure your giveaway gets packed in their suitcase home? One word: useful. Practical items function as a constant, passive source of promotion to your prospects and clients. Traditional giveaway items include pens, calendars, water bottles, flashlights, mugs, magnets, t-shirts, tote bags, sticky notes, or lip balm. Or, show your company is innovative with giveaways like mouse pads, USBs, iPhone accessories, or iPad sleeves.

Consider choosing trade show items that tie in with your industry and your company's products.  Tape measures or small screwdriver sets are good for home improvement trade shows. Healthcare companies could offer first-aid kits, pedometers, hand sanitizer, etc.  

Select products that offer the most advertising value per dollar. Ideally, you should invest in a few different items for general booth visitors, leads and customers.  Offer small, inexpensive items to a casual visitor; but have some high-quality items on hand for your prospects and customers.  

All of your trade show giveaways should be branded with your company name and
logo.  They should also include your marketing message and contact information. Make it as easy as possible for attendees to get in touch with you. Plus, they'll have instant name recognition when your staff follows up after the event.

Bonus Tip:  Be seen as the leading company at the show and grab attendees' attention from the kickoff! Contact the event coordinator and arrange to provide logo imprinted lanyards for the trade show IDs or free logo imprinted bags that attendees can use to carry the information they collect throughout the day.

The 2012 Color of the Year is . . .

Pantone has announced the
2012 Color of the Year!

The winner of the prestigious honor is . . . Tangerine Tango! 

According to Pantone, this color was chosen because of its "sophisticated and dramatic undertones" and will "provide the energy boost we need to recharge and move forward."
